Output 3e9629c0333944b33b437323c6c66d464f5ead4537375c40a3dd7b7ffc1f153e:111

value
5334
script pubkey
OP_0 OP_PUSHBYTES_20 12db1f8fd2325eca167ca11dfe6a1dcc54c4c21a
address
bc1qztd3lr7jxf0v59nu5ywlu6sae32vfss6n7qfyg
transaction
3e9629c0333944b33b437323c6c66d464f5ead4537375c40a3dd7b7ffc1f153e
confirmations
37700
spent
true